About this fair
The Autumn 2026 China (Shenzhen) International Gifts and Home Products Fair is a major multi-category sourcing platform in Shenzhen. The organiser reports more than 4,500 exhibitors, 300,000 visits and a catalogue of one million products, ranging from homeware, kitchen, gifts and stationery to mobile electronics, small appliances, textiles, packaging, sports goods, accessories, toys and promotional products. Its breadth makes it particularly useful for distributors building assortments and buyers who want to compare many manufacturers during a single trip to southern China.

Tips for visitors
Because of the size of the show, filter by category before arriving. For broad assortments, record MOQ per SKU as well as total-order MOQ: many exhibitors can reduce units per SKU when the overall order volume is sufficient.

Getting around
Shenzhen's metro is modern and covers the whole city, including the border area with Hong Kong (Luohu/Futian station). Crossing into Hong Kong by metro plus border control takes about 45-60 minutes.
On local networks in mainland China, some international services may be restricted or unavailable. If you rely on them for work, prepare a connectivity solution that complies with current rules before travelling and do not depend on a single app. Hong Kong operates under a different internet regime.
